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Eagle's Nest Country Club (Somerset, KY)
Eagle's Nest Country Club is nestled just west of downtown Somerset, Kentucky, offering a tranquil escape amidst rolling hills and natural beauty. The primary access route is Kentucky Highway 39, also known locally as Airport Road, which connects directly to the club's entrance. For those flying in, the nearest significant airport is Blue Grass Airport (LEX) in Lexington, approximately a 75-mile drive northeast. The journey from Lexington typically takes about 1 hour and 30 minutes, depending on traffic. Drivers heading to Eagle's Nest from Lexington will generally take US-27 South, transitioning to KY-39 West near Somerset. Parking at the club is ample and generally well-organized, with dedicated areas for members and guests. For visitors arriving via rideshare or taxi, clear drop-off points are available near the main clubhouse. Smart arrival tactics suggest planning to arrive at least 30 minutes before your tee time to allow for check-in, club storage, and a brief warm-up on the practice facilities. During peak golf seasons and major local events, traffic on KY-39 can see a slight increase, but significant delays are uncommon.

General Burnside Island State Park
Just a short drive from Eagle's Nest, General Burnside Island State Park offers a change of pace with its natural beauty and recreational opportunities. Situated on Lake Cumberland, the park is ideal for fishing, boating, and scenic walks. Visitors can explore historical exhibits related to the Civil War and enjoy picnicking areas with stunning lake views. The park also features hiking trails winding through wooded areas, providing a refreshing outdoor experience away from the golf course.

Weather & Seasons at Eagle's Nest Country Club
- Winter: Winters in Somerset are typically cool to cold, with average daytime temperatures ranging from the high 30s to low 40s Fahrenheit. Pack warm layers, including a heavy coat, gloves, and a hat, especially for early morning or late afternoon rounds. The ground can be damp, so waterproof footwear is advisable. Be prepared for the possibility of frost on the greens, which may delay tee times until they thaw.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er bring milder weather, with temperatures gradually warming from the 50s into the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it. This is prime golfing season, but spring showers are frequent, so bring rain gear and a waterproof bag cover. Lightweight layers are best, allowing you to adapt to changing conditions throughout the day. The landscape is lush and green, offering beautiful scenery for your game.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er, from June through August, is characterized by warm to hot and humid conditions, with daytime highs often in the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Hydration is key, so carry plenty of water. Lightweight, moisture-wicking clothing is essential. Early morning tee times are highly recommended to avoid the peak heat of the afternoon. Expect occasional pop-up thunderstorms, so keep an eye on the sky.
- Fall season: The fall season, from September to November, is often considered the most pleasant time to visit. Temperatures are comfortable, typically in the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it, with crisp air and beautiful fall foliage providing a stunning backdrop. Layers are still recommended, as mornings can be cool, warming up nicely by midday. This season generally offers stable weather ideal for extended rounds of golf.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round but most common in spring and summer. Pack a reliable umbrella and rain gear, especially if traveling during these seasons. Snowfall is infrequent and usually light in winter, but can occur, sometimes necessitating temporary course closures or preferred lies. Always check local conditions and the club's status before heading out if inclement weather is forecast.
